以太坊分片技术原理及其在区块链中的应用

以太坊分片技术原理及其在区块链中的应用

本文将介绍以太坊分片技术的原理,并探讨该技术在区块链中的应用。

以太坊分片技术原理及其在区块链中的应用

区块链技术的发展已经推动了数字经济的快速增长,而以太坊作为最重要的智能合约平台之一,一直在不断探索创新来提高其性能和可扩展性。其中,分片技术成为以太坊实现高吞吐量和低交易成本的重要手段。

分片技术的原理

分片技术是将整个区块链网络分割成多个较小的片段,每个片段称为一个分片。每个分片都具有独立的状态和交易历史,且可以由不同的节点来验证和记录。这种分片的方式可以将整个网络的负载分摊到多个分片上,从而提高整体的吞吐量。

在以太坊中,分片技术的实现是通过引入一个特殊的分片链来完成的。每个分片链都有自己的区块和状态根,只处理与该分片相关的交易和合约。同时,一个全节点可以同时参与多个分片的验证过程,从而进一步提高系统的容量。

分片技术的另一个重要特征是它的安全性和可扩展性。每个分片只需关注自身的验证过程,而不需要关心整个网络的状态,这使得系统更加健壮。此外,分片技术还可以通过增加新的分片来扩展整个网络的容量,而不会影响到已有的分片。

分片技术在区块链中的应用

以太坊分片技术的应用可以归结为以下几个方面:

提高吞吐量

通过分片技术,以太坊可以同时处理多个分片上的交易,从而显著提高整体的吞吐量。这对于处理高并发的交易场景非常重要,例如金融交易和物联网设备之间的通信。

降低交易成本

分片技术可以将交易负载分摊到多个分片上,从而降低单个分片上的交易压力,减少交易的延迟和成本。这使得以太坊在处理大规模交易时更加高效和经济。

提升网络的可扩展性

通过增加新的分片,以太坊可以灵活地扩展网络的容量,而不需要对整个网络进行升级。这使得以太坊在未来能够应对更大规模的应用需求,促进区块链技术的广泛应用。

总之,以太坊分片技术的引入将为区块链带来更高的性能和可扩展性。随着该技术的不断完善和应用,我们可以期待看到更多的创新和发展在区块链领域中的实现。

share this article
author

Mahmoud Baghagho

Founded by Begha over many cups of tea at her kitchen table in 2009, our brand promise is simple: to provide powerful digital marketing solutions.